On the A2A site there were reference to F-4J/S/N versions in the first preview shots. With the latest animation short, you see the spine air to air refueling receptacle which suggests a C and a possible D version of it.

Personally I'm looking forward to a good Navy bird. I enjoyed the Cloud 9 F-4F version, but always like a Navy bird for carrier flights.
